NHRA CHAMPS WORSHAM AND HAGAN NAMED AARWBA ALL-AMERICA FIRST TEAM SELECTIONS: The American Auto Racing Writers & Broadcasters Association (AARWBA) has announced its 2011 All-America Team and Top Fuel champ Del Worsham and Funny Car champ Matt Hagan have earned First Team honors in the Drag Racing category.

Each year, members of AARWBA select a special team of drivers who represent the broad spectrum of professional motorsports. AARWBA then brings them all together at a gala dinner gathering where each is presented with the organization's coveted "Horsepower" trophy, which symbolizes top performance in each category. It is the first time that Worsham and Hagan have been AARWBA First Team All-America selections.

Both will be among the candidates for the Jerry Titus Award, which recognizes AARWBA’s driver of the year. The Titus Award winner will be revealed during the All-America team banquet, Sunday evening, January 8, in the Grand Hall at the Crowne Plaza Hotel in Indianapolis. AARWBA also recognized NHRA Top Fuel driver Antron Brown and NHRA Pro Stock world champ Jason Line with second-team honors, and Top Alcohol Funny Car champion Frank Manzo was honored with a second-team honor in the At Large category.

THE CREW CHIEF SHUFFLE CONTINUES….
Last week, 2011 Top Fuel world champion Del Worsham joined rookie Alexis DeJoria’s team as the crew chief of the Tequila Patron Funny Car. In addition, Aaron Brooks and Rod Centorbi took over the duties of tuning Morgan Lucas’ GEICO Top Fuel dragster.

A few more crew chiefs are making headlines this week. Championship crew chief Lee Beard has been hired by Cruz Pedregon to make the tuning decisions on Pedregon’s Snap-on Tools Toyota Camry. This isn’t the first time Pedregon and Beard have teamed up. Beard tuned Pedregon to the Full Throttle Funny Car world championship in 1992, and the duo is hoping that they can repeat that success 20 years later.

Another reunion has happened in Funny Car, as Dickie Venables has returned to John Force Racing as part of the crew chief brain trust that includes Jimmy Prock, Mike Neff, Dean “Guido” Antonelli, Ron Douglas and Bernie Fedderly. Venables was the co-crew chief in 2003 when Tony Pedregon won the NHRA Full Throttle championship behind the wheel of the JFR-owned Castrol Syntec Ford.

Another addition to Force’s crew chief stable is Danny DeGennaro. The 36-year-old crew chief, who most recently tuned Cruz Pedregon to a third-place finish in the NHRA Full Throttle Drag Racing Series Funny Car championship point standings, will assume a similar role as Venables on a JFR Ford Mustang.

NHRA FAMILIES HELPING FAMILIES: Andrea Pedregon, wife of two-time NHRA Funny Car world champ Tony Pedregon, recently discussed her calendar project to help children’s cancer research—The Real Families of NHRA Full Throttle Drag Racing. Andrea and Tony recently visited WISH TV in Indianapolis to speak about the calendar and NHRA Drag Racing.

“The opportunity to share the Real Families of The NHRA Full Throttle Calendar project with WISH TV (Indy Style) was a wonderful way to inform the community on how to give a unique gift while giving back this holiday season. The limited-edition calendar proceeds will in turn support children with cancer. With the overwhelming support from our first calendar, I felt we could once again reach out to the NHRA Full Throttle fans, teams and sponsors for support for yet another good cause. They have proved time and time again I can count on them, which is truly a blessing.”

0: The number of first-round losses Top Fuel driver Antron Brown recorded in 2011. Brown is the only driver in all four Full Throttle Series categories to make it out of the first round at every NHRA Full Throttle Drag Racing Series event in 2011. His streak without a first-round loss now sits at 27 consecutive races; the last time Brown lost in the opening round of eliminations was Indianapolis in 2010.
